Top Attractions Around Regent
What attractions are nearby?
Nearby in the area, you can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ities and recreational opportunities that showcase the natural beauty of Madison's region, making your stay both relaxing and engaging.
Family Activities
- Madison Children's Museum: Engage your family with interactive exhibits and creative play spaces designed to inspire learning and fun in the heart of the region.
- : Spend a day exploring this free zoo where you can get up close with a variety of animals, making it a perfect outing for kids and adults alike.
- Olbrich Botanical Gardens: Discover the beauty of nature through vibrant floral displays and peaceful pathways, ideal for a relaxing family picnic or leisurely stroll in this scenic area.
- Madison Mallards Baseball Game: Enjoy an exciting evening at the ballpark with family-friendly entertainment and classic American baseball in the local sports scene.
Adult Activities
- Madison Museum of Contemporary Art: Explore innovative exhibitions and enjoy the vibrant arts scene just a short drive away in this culturally rich city.
- Lakeside Activities at Lake Monona: Engage in kayaking, paddleboarding, or relaxing lakeside picnics while taking in stunning views of the region's natural beauty.
- University of Wisconsin-Madison Campus Tours: Discover historic architecture and lively campus life at this renowned university nestled within the area.
- Downtown Madison Dining and Nightlife: Experience diverse culinary options and lively entertainment venues, perfect for unwinding after a day of exploration in this destination.

Transportation Options
- Madison Metro Transit: This regional bus service offers convenient transportation throughout the area, making it easy to explore local attractions from your rental property.
- Madison Water Taxi: During warmer months, you can enjoy scenic boat rides across the region’s waterways, providing a relaxing way to experience this destination's natural beauty.
- Shared Ride Services: Companies like Uber and Lyft operate extensively within the area, offering flexible and reliable options for getting around near your rental accommodation.
- Rental Cars: Renting a vehicle provides the freedom to explore the region at your own pace, with numerous rental agencies conveniently located nearby.
